1. Time to matureThere are many varieties of grapes now, and the time of maturity is not consistent. The earliest they can be put on the market is the end of May or the beginning of June. Those grown outdoors will gradually mature from July and last until around the end of October. If grown in a greenhouse, it can mature 2 months earlier. If planted in a greenhouse, it can mature one month earlier. Although the maturity period varies, it is generally available on the market in large quantities between September and October. 2. Grape Planting Methods1. Time: Choose around March to April in early spring. The climate during this period is relatively suitable and very suitable for plant growth. 2. Seed selection: Select a few ripe grapes, remove their skin and flesh, and take out the seeds. Wash off the pulp and juice and store in a cool place. 3. Before sowing, cover the seeds with sand mixed with water and store the sand at a suitable temperature. 4. When the time is right, sow the seeds evenly in the soil. 3. NotesIf you use seeds for planting, the quality and disease resistance may change, so when planting, you can directly purchase grape seedlings for planting. |
